The average train between Lorient and Caen takes 8h 46m and the fastest train takes 5h 6m. The train service runs several times per day from Lorient to Caen. The journey time may be longer on weekends and holidays; use the search form on this page to search for a specific travel date.
Trains run 4 times a day between Lorient and Caen. The earliest departure is at 5:52 AM in the morning, and the last departure from Lorient is at 8:55 PM which arrives into Caen at 9:11 AM. All services require a transfer at Rennes and take an average of 8h 46m. The schedules shown below are for the next available departures.

No, there is no direct train from Lorient to Caen. However, there are services departing from Lorient station and arriving at Caen station via Rennes.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 8h 46m.

The distance between Lorient and Caen is 273.6 km. The road distance is 506 km.
You can take a train from Lorient to Caen via Rennes and Le Mans in around 5h 46m.
